CAS 72457-26-2
:4-(4-methoxyphenyl)butan-1-amine
Description:
4-(4-Methoxyphenyl)butan-1-amine, also known by its CAS number 72457-26-2, is an organic compound characterized by its amine functional group and a butyl chain attached to a para-methoxyphenyl group. This compound typically exhibits properties associated with amines, such as basicity and the ability to form hydrogen bonds, which can influence its solubility in various solvents. The presence of the methoxy group enhances its lipophilicity, potentially affecting its biological activity and interaction with other molecules. It may be used in pharmaceutical research or as an intermediate in organic synthesis. The compound's structure suggests it could participate in various chemical reactions, including alkylation and acylation, and may exhibit specific pharmacological properties, although detailed biological activity would require further investigation. Safety data should be consulted for handling and usage, as with any chemical substance.
Formula:C11H17NO
InChI:InChI=1/C11H17NO/c1-13-11-7-5-10(6-8-11)4-2-3-9-12/h5-8H,2-4,9,12H2,1H3
SMILES:COc1ccc(CCCCN)cc1
Synonyms:- Benzenebutanamine, 4-Methoxy-
